Report: MLB Player Banned from Team Reunion for Supporting Trump

The 2010 San Francisco Giants World Series winning team will be without one member during its upcoming reunion.

Aubrey Huff, the former Giants first baseman, was snubbed from its upcoming reunion due to the fact the team did not like his social media posts and support of Donald Trump.

This season, the San Francisco Giants will be holding a 10-year reunion for the players of the 2010 championship season.

The party, however, will have to go on without Huff, who played an integral role in their run.

The Giants told ESPN, “Earlier this month, we reached out to Aubrey Huff to let him know that he will not be included in the upcoming 2010 World Series Championship reunion.

“Aubrey has made multiple comments on social media that are unacceptable and run counter to the values of our organization.

“While we appreciate the many contributions that Aubrey made to the 2010 championship season, we stand by our decision.”

Huff in response, issued his own statement, part of which stated, “When I asked why I wasn’t invited [Baer] told [me] that the board didn’t approve of my Twitter posts, and my political support of Donald Trump.

“My locker room humor on Twitter is meant to be satirical, and sarcastic. And it was that type of humor that loosened up the clubhouse in 2010 for our charge at a World Series title. They loved it then, and it hasn’t changed. That’s not the issue. It’s politics.

“I find this whole thing very hypocritical coming from a man who has had his share of real controversy for pushing his wife for which he had to take a break from the Giants and issue a formal apology. All I did was tweet.”
